A WORKINGTON woman has been given a community order for a raft of shoplifting offences.

Kirsty Louise Blacklock, 33, of Udale Court, Moorclose, appeared at the magistrates’ court in Workington on Monday.

She admitted stealing a Pot Noodle, one jar of peanut butter and one of chocolate spread and two bags of chocolate chips, worth £9.52, from Spar on Harrington Road in Workington on June 7.

The court heard that on the previous day she had stolen a 500ml bottle of Coca Cola and a bag of Tate Lyle sugar, worth £2.79, belonging to McColls, also on Harrington Road.

Blacklock also admitted stealing from Asda in Mossbay on March 7. She stole a bottle of Jack Daniels whisky, two bottles of Bulliet Bourbon whisky and two bottles of milk, worth £89.20.

Magistrates ordered her to carry out up to 12 Rehabilitation Requirement Days and pay compensation for the items stolen.

She must also pay £85 court costs and £34 victim surcharge.
